Everton vs Leicester City Tips & Preview - Toffees to maintain resurgence
- Everton and Leicester City are both aiming for back-to-back Premier League wins.
- Everton, led by Ndiaye, are in strong form under manager David Moyes.
- Leicester City ended a seven-game losing streak and seek a repeat away success.

Everton vs Leicester City
Everton host Leicester City in an English Premier League fixture on Saturday with both teams looking to build on wins last time out.
While the Foxes will take confidence from their previous win, the home team’s recent good form has been more sustained. Led by Iliman Ndiaye who is playing well at the moment, the Toffees should have the upper hand at Goodison Park.
Everton Form
Everton are coming off a 1-0 victory at Brighton in their previous Premier League fixture. Ndiaye's effort from the penalty spot was their only attempt on target as they put up a solid defensive display to see out the win.
The Toffees appear to be settling under new manager David Moyes as they have won three of their last five matches across all competitions since the appointment of the new boss. They are also beginning to ease away from the relegation zone and are now seven points clear of the bottom three.
Everton are a bit more progressive in front of their fans as evidenced by the 3-2 victory over Tottenham Hotspur in their previous home fixture. They have also scored first in three of their last four matches across all competitions with Ndiaye finding the net in all three fixtures.
Leicester City Form
Leicester City were also victorious in their previous Premier League fixture as they claimed a 2-1 win over Tottenham Hotspur. They fought back from a goal down with second half efforts from Bilal El Khannouss earning them the win.
The result and the manner it was achieved will give Leicester City plenty of confidence as it showed they can put up a fight in their relegation battle. The Foxes have now climbed to 17th in the table, one point above the bottom three.
While Leicester will look to build on that win, they will still be aware of the fact that they had lost their previous seven Premier League matches. Ruud Van Nistelrooy’s team had also suffered five straight away defeats in the league prior to that win at Spurs.
Head to Head
Everton have two wins while Leicester City have been victorious just once in the last seven meetings. The other four matches have ended in stalemates with the Toffees earning a 1-1 away draw in the reverse fixture back in September.
Verdict
Leicester will have plenty of positives to take from that win at Tottenham but they face an Everton side who appear to be fully settled under their new manager. The Toffees are also solid enough at the back to fend off any attacks and should see out the win.
Ndiaye is looking sharp at the moment and will be the man to provide the quality needed in front for Everton once again. The Merseyside club also tend to score first at home and should grab the opening goal on Saturday.
